The working principle behind an electromagnetic flow meter is based on Faraday's law flow meter theory. When conductive liquid go through a magnetic field, a voltage is induced that is proportional to the flow velocity. This makes the electromagnetic flow meter ideal for water flow meter applications, provided the water has sufficient conductivity. Many customers ask how does electromagnetic water meter work, and the answer is that it measures flow without mechanical obstruction, making it suitable for tidy water, raw water, wastewater, and several industrial procedure liquids. Recognizing the magnetic flow meter working principle aids utilities and designers select the appropriate water flow meter selection for details pipe dimensions, running problems, and setup atmospheres.

Lots of customers also want to understand the electromagnetic flow meter advantages compared to mechanical choices. In addition to no moving parts flow meter benefits, electromagnetic meters can provide enhanced lasting stability, reduced maintenance, and exceptional efficiency in high solids or variable flow conditions. When comparing electromagnetic flow meter vs mechanical flow meter, the mag meter usually executes better in applications where reliability and repeatability matter many. Mechanical flow meter disadvantages commonly consist of wear, pressure loss, and lowered accuracy over time. This is why many utilities checking out smart water meter vs mechanical meter alternatives are picking electromagnetic technology as part of their water utility upgrade plans.
